Villarreal defeat Olympique Lyonnais 2-0 in Emirates Cup

A penalty from Bruno and a goal by Baptistao.

We'll have a full report on the match tomorrow from someone who was there (and braved the rain).   Villarreal could have had 3 or 4 more goals with better finishing and a bit of luck, OL didn't have much luck either hitting a couple of posts.

Hard to imagine we'll see today's center-back pairing of Pantic and Iñiguez during the regular season, but they performed reasonably well.  I have to think Bojan Jokic was happier with the English referee than those in La Liga--his physical play gets penalized far too much in Spain!

Worth noting Lyon started a completely different team than the one that was hammered 6-0 by Arsenal, and they didn't play their highly-touted striker (and Arsenal target) Alexandre Lacazette at all. I can't think their performance today will give their manager Fournier a lot of confidence, since with better finishing and maybe a bit more selfishness, we could have embarassed them as well.

Toward the end of the match Lyon players let their frustration get the better of them--Ivan Alejo received a kicked ball in the head courtesy of Benzia.  Naughty, naughty!
